首页 >> 严选问答 >

数据字典存放了哪些信息

2025-08-09 18:47:38 来源:网易 用户:邓悦力 

数据字典存放了哪些信息】在数据库设计和系统开发过程中,数据字典是一个非常重要的工具。它用于描述系统中所有数据元素的定义、结构和使用方式,是数据库设计的核心文档之一。通过数据字典,开发人员可以清晰地了解每个字段的含义、类型、长度、约束等关键信息,从而提高系统的可维护性和一致性。

一、数据字典的主要内容

数据字典通常包含以下几类信息:

类别 描述
数据项名称 数据元素的唯一标识符,如“用户ID”、“姓名”等。
数据类型 数据的类型,如整数(INT)、字符串(VARCHAR)、日期(DATE)等。
数据长度 字段的最大长度,例如VARCHAR(50)表示最大50个字符。
是否为空 是否允许该字段为空值(NULL)。
默认值 字段的默认值,用于未输入时的自动填充。
主键/外键 标识该字段是否为表的主键或外键。
约束条件 如唯一性约束、检查约束等。
注释说明 对字段的详细解释,帮助理解其用途。
数据来源 数据的来源,如用户输入、系统生成、外部接口等。
使用场景 字段在系统中的使用位置或业务逻辑中的作用。

二、数据字典的作用

1. 统一数据标准:确保不同开发人员对同一数据项的理解一致。

2. 提高开发效率:减少重复设计,提升代码质量和可维护性。

3. 便于后期维护:当系统需要修改或扩展时,数据字典提供明确的参考依据。

4. 支持数据治理:有助于企业进行数据质量管理与合规性管理。

三、数据字典的常见形式

- 表格形式:以行列表示各个数据项及其属性。

- 文档格式:如Word或PDF文档,包含详细的描述和说明。

- 数据库元数据:部分数据库系统(如MySQL、Oracle)自带元数据查询功能,可直接提取数据字典信息。

四、总结

数据字典是数据库设计和系统开发中不可或缺的工具,它不仅记录了数据的基本信息,还为后续的开发、维护和管理提供了重要依据。一个清晰、完整的数据字典能够显著提升系统的可读性、可维护性和可扩展性,是构建高质量信息系统的基础之一。

  免责声明:本文由用户上传,与本网站立场无关。财经信息仅供读者参考,并不构成投资建议。投资者据此操作,风险自担。 如有侵权请联系删除!

 
分享:
最新文章